20 * Never include this file directly; use <time.h> instead.
23 #ifndef _BITS_TIME_H
24 #define _BITS_TIME_H 1
26 #include <bits/types.h>
28 /* ISO/IEC 9899:1999 7.23.1: Components of time
29 The macro `CLOCKS_PER_SEC' is an expression with type `clock_t' that is
30 the number per second of the value returned by the `clock' function. */
31 /* CAE XSH, Issue 4, Version 2: <time.h>
32 The value of CLOCKS_PER_SEC is required to be 1 million on all
33 XSI-conformant systems. */
34 #define CLOCKS_PER_SEC ((__clock_t) 1000000)
36 #if (!defined __STRICT_ANSI__ || defined __USE_POSIX) \
37 && !defined __USE_XOPEN2K
38 /* Even though CLOCKS_PER_SEC has such a strange value CLK_TCK
39 presents the real value for clock ticks per second for the system. */
40 extern long int __sysconf (int);
41 # define CLK_TCK ((__clock_t) __sysconf (2)) /* 2 is _SC_CLK_TCK */
42 #endif
44 #ifdef __USE_POSIX199309
45 /* Identifier for system-wide realtime clock. */
46 # define CLOCK_REALTIME 0
47 /* Monotonic system-wide clock. */
48 # define CLOCK_MONOTONIC 1
49 /* High-resolution timer from the CPU. */
50 # define CLOCK_PROCESS_CPUTIME_ID 2
51 /* Thread-specific CPU-time clock. */
52 # define CLOCK_THREAD_CPUTIME_ID 3
53 /* Monotonic system-wide clock, not adjusted for frequency scaling. */
54 # define CLOCK_MONOTONIC_RAW 4
55 /* Identifier for system-wide realtime clock, updated only on ticks. */
56 # define CLOCK_REALTIME_COARSE 5
57 /* Monotonic system-wide clock, updated only on ticks. */
58 # define CLOCK_MONOTONIC_COARSE 6
59 /* Monotonic system-wide clock that includes time spent in suspension. */
60 # define CLOCK_BOOTTIME 7
61 /* Like CLOCK_REALTIME but also wakes suspended system. */
62 # define CLOCK_REALTIME_ALARM 8
63 /* Like CLOCK_BOOTTIME but also wakes suspended system. */
64 # define CLOCK_BOOTTIME_ALARM 9
65 /* Like CLOCK_REALTIME but in International Atomic Time. */
66 # define CLOCK_TAI 11
68 /* Flag to indicate time is absolute. */
69 # define TIMER_ABSTIME 1
70 #endif
